**Background of Recombinant Human ZNF582 Protein**

The recombinant human Zinc Finger Protein 582 (ZNF582) is a genetically engineered protein derived from the ZNF582 gene, which encodes a transcription factor belonging to the Krüppel-associated box (KRAB) domain-containing zinc finger protein family. ZNF582 contains multiple C2H2-type zinc finger motifs, enabling sequence-specific DNA binding and regulation of gene expression. It plays roles in cellular processes such as differentiation, proliferation, and apoptosis, and is implicated in tumor suppression, particularly in cancers like cervical, lung, and esophageal cancers, where its promoter hypermethylation correlates with carcinogenesis.

Recombinant ZNF582 is typically produced in heterologous expression systems (e.g., *E. coli* or mammalian cells*) for functional studies. Its production allows researchers to explore molecular mechanisms, such as epigenetic regulation or DNA damage responses, and evaluate its potential as a diagnostic biomarker or therapeutic target. Structural studies of the recombinant protein also aid in mapping DNA-binding domains or interaction interfaces with other cellular partners.
